Menggunakan Split Container pada WinForm

Split container memberimu kemampuan untuk membagi form menjadi 2 ( dua ) bagian yang berupa panel.

Kamu juga dapat merubah ukuran salah satu bagian menjadi lebih besar atau kecil ketika sedang runtime, akan tetapi fungsi ini juga dapat di nonaktifkan.

Materi kali ini akan membahas mengenai SplitContainer pada Windows Form.

Menambahkan SplitContainer kedalam Form

Untuk menambahkan sebuah kontrol SplitContainer ke dalam form kamu dapat menggunakan cursor degan drag n drop atau kamu juga dapat menulisnya secara manual dengan kode pemrograman C#

Menggunakan Drag n Drop

Cara untuk menambahkan kontrol SplitContainer yang pertama adalah Drag n Drop, dengan drag n drop kamu hanya tinggal memindahkan ikon SplitContainer pada ToolBox kedalam form menggunakan cursor.

SplitContainer pada Windows Form
SplitContainer pada Windows Form

Menggunakan Code C#

Selain drag n drop kamu juga dapat membuatnya secara manual menggunakan bahasa pemrograman C#, apabila kamu ingin mempertebal pengetahuan kamu mengenai code C#, kamu dapat menggunakan cara ini.

Untuk menambahakan SplitContainer melalui code, pertama masuk ke bagian form1.Designer.cs ( form1 mengikuti nama form yang kamu buat ).

Setelah itu cari Method InitializeComponent(). kemudian tambahkan kode berikut di bawah nya. ( dibawah methodnya bukan dibawah code )

private System.Windows.Forms.SplitContainer splitContainer1;

nbsplitContainer1 dapat kamu ganti dengan nama lain.

Setelah itu tambahkan kode berikut di Kedalam Method InitializeComponent(): tepatnya di atas kode this.SuspendLayout();

this.splitContainer1 = new System.Windows.Forms.SplitContainer();       

nb: splitContainer1 menyesuaikan nama SplitContainer yang kamu buat sebelumnya.

Kemudian tambahkan kode berikut dibawah this.SuspendLayout(); :

this.splitContainer1.Dock = System.Windows.Forms.DockStyle.Fill;
this.splitContainer1.Location = new System.Drawing.Point(0, 0);
this.splitContainer1.Name = "splitContainer1";
this.Controls.Add(this.splitContainer1);

Catatan :

  • Location : lokasi dari SplitContainer yang akan dibuat ( menggunakan koordinat x dan ).
  • Name : nama dari SplitContainer yang dibuat.
  • Dock : Properti Docking Style pada SplitContainer
  • Add(….) : Menambahkan SplitContainer kedalam form saat ini.

kamu telah selesai membuat SplitContainer melalui code C#.

Menambah Control kedalam SplitContainer

Setelah SplitContainer selesai kamu tambahkan kedalam form, langkah selanjutnya adalah menambahkan beberapa kontrol kedalamnya.

Untuk menambahkan kontrol kedalam SplitContainer, kamu tinggal melakukan drag n drop ikon kontrol yang ingin kamu tambahkan dari ToolBox menuju salah satu panel yang terdapat pada SplitContainer.

Split Container Windows Form C#
menambahkan kontrol kedalam Split Container Windows Form C#

Mungkin cukup sekian penjelasan mengenai SplitContainer pada Windows Form, apabila dirasa kurang dalam materi ini, tuliskan di kolom komentar, kemudian kami akan segera menambahkannya.

Terimakasih salam coders…